Today’s quote is from Ambrose Redmoon, and it is, “Courage is not the absence of fear, but rather the judgment that something else is more important than fear.”

Courage Is Not the Absence of Fear

Courage is Not the Absence of Fear 1

Courage in the face of fear is a choice that we make. Yes, all of us have fears in our life, and even if there is not a solid basis for our fears, they are real to us. The people who display courage also have very real fears, but have chosen to push through those fears because their desired outcome is more important than their fears. We can let fear chain us so that we are ineffective in life, or we can choose to break free from those chains of fear that bind us and move on. Even when the chains are broken, that does not eliminate the fears, but the fears no longer control our destiny. Choose courage in the face of fear.

Even Moses’s understudy after 40 years of training had to continually be reminded by God to have courage. Joshua 1:9 says, “This is my command—be strong and courageous! Do not be afraid or discouraged. For the Lord your God is with you wherever you go.”
